The ongoing conflict between Israel and Hezbollah took a tragic turn with a deadly Israeli airstrike on a Beirut suburb, resulting in the deaths of 31 people, including seven women and three children. The strike, one of the deadliest in the Lebanese capital since the 2006 war, occurred in a densely populated southern neighborhood during rush hour, adding to the devastation. The incident has further escalated the conflict between the two nations, which has been simmering for nearly a year.

Israel claimed that the strike targeted 11 Hezbollah operatives, including Ibrahim Aqil, the head of the group's elite Radwan Force, who were gathered in the basement of the building that was destroyed. Hezbollah, however, confirmed the deaths of 15 of its operatives, without providing details about the location of the attack. The conflicting accounts highlight the ongoing tensions and the challenges of verifying information in the midst of armed conflict.

The strike occurred just hours after Hezbollah launched a barrage of rockets towards northern Israel, marking one of its most intense bombardments in recent months. While the Iron Dome defense system intercepted most of the rockets, the attack further escalated the violence.
